在互联网世界中,服务器是承载网站、应用程序和数据的核心,为了让用户能够通过域名访问到特定的服务器,需要正确配置域名解析,以下是一篇关于如何配置服务器以实现域名解析到目标服务器的详细指南。

域名解析是将用户输入的域名转换为服务器IP地址的过程,这个过程通常由DNS(域名系统)服务器来完成,当用户在浏览器中输入域名时,DNS服务器会查找对应的IP地址,然后将用户引导到正确的服务器。
配置DNS服务器
选择DNS服务器
您需要选择一个DNS服务器,大多数企业和个人用户会选择使用公共DNS服务,如Google的8.8.8.8或Cloudflare的1.1.1.1,这些服务通常提供快速且可靠的解析服务。
设置域名记录
一旦选择了DNS服务器,您需要在DNS管理界面中添加或编辑域名记录。
- A记录:将域名解析到IP地址,这是最常用的记录类型,用于将域名映射到Web服务器的IP地址。
- CNAME记录:创建一个别名,将域名解析到另一个域名,您可以将
www.example.com解析到example.com。 - MX记录:用于电子邮件服务,指定哪个服务器负责接收电子邮件。
添加A记录
以下是在DNS服务器中添加A记录的步骤:
- 登录到您的DNS管理界面。
- 选择您的域名。
- 找到添加记录的选项。
- 选择“A记录”或“主机记录”。
- 输入域名(
example.com)。 - 输入目标服务器的IP地址。
- 保存更改。
配置服务器
检查服务器配置
确保您的服务器配置正确,以便它可以接收来自DNS服务器的请求。

- 防火墙设置:确保服务器防火墙允许来自DNS服务器的流量。
- 端口配置:如果您使用的是HTTP或HTTPS,确保服务器监听正确的端口(80或443)。
验证配置
在配置完成后,您可以通过以下方法验证配置是否正确:
- 使用ping命令检查DNS解析是否成功。
- 访问域名,确保浏览器可以加载网页。
高级配置
使用CDN
为了提高网站的性能和可用性,您可以考虑使用CDN(内容分发网络),CDN可以帮助您将内容分发到全球各地的节点,从而减少延迟并提高加载速度。
设置DNS记录的TTL
TTL(生存时间)是DNS记录在DNS缓存中的持续时间,您可以设置较短的TTL以快速更新记录,或设置较长的TTL以提高性能。
FAQs
Q1:如何检查我的域名是否正确解析到服务器?
A1:您可以使用在线DNS检查工具,如MX Toolbox或WhatisMyDNS,输入您的域名来检查解析结果。

Q2:为什么我的域名解析到了错误的IP地址?
A2:这可能是由于DNS记录配置错误或DNS服务器问题导致的,请检查您的DNS记录是否正确,并确保DNS服务器配置无误,如果问题仍然存在,请联系您的DNS服务提供商寻求帮助。
通过以上步骤,您应该能够成功配置服务器,使域名解析到目标服务器,正确的配置对于确保网站和应用程序的可用性至关重要。
